Facial Recognition Technology: Many casinos use facial recognition systems to identify known cheaters, advantage players, and individuals on exclusion lists the moment they walk through the door. RFID Chips: High-value casino chips are often embedded with Radio-Frequency Identification (RFID) tags. Advanced Responsible Gambling: By analyzing gameplay data in real-time, AI can identify patterns of behavior that may indicate problem gambling (such as chasing losses or a sudden, drastic increase in play time) and proactively intervene by offering cooling-off periods or directing the player to support resources.
